  • Communication Specialist

    Cinemark (Plano, TX)



    Apply Now

    Join Our Team

     

    As part of our Cinemark Universe, you'll discover fun opportunities with real growth potential and plenty of perks. With 500+ theatres and nearly 6,000 screens; we're truly a global presence of 20,000 movie lovers working together to make unforgettable experiences.

    Role Summary:

    The Communication Specialist will actively support Cinemark US theatres by partnering with relevant stakeholders across the enterprise to develop and distribute effective field communications. This role will be an advocate for Cinemark’s Workload Planning and Communication strategy. They will have a deep understanding of theatre processes and interdepartmental functions to ensure communications are accurate, complete, timely and easy to understand/act upon.

    Responsibilities:

    + Develop and strengthen relationships with business partners and field leaders to ensure a deep understanding of department processes, upcoming projects and unique needs/challenges they face.

    + Create and update (as needed) effective communication templates, techniques and processes to ensure all field communication meets the Cinemark communication standards for effectiveness.

    + Train business partners on effective communication techniques and use of Cinemark templates and processes

    + Manage incoming communication requests, providing business partners with guidance on templates, tools, and timing.

    + Advise, review, and edit field communications to ensure accuracy and completeness, effective messaging, adherence to style and timing standards, selection of appropriate distribution vehicle and alignment with company strategy

    + Distribute communications timely and accurately through approved communication channels. Maintain unique distribution lists/groups as needed.

    Requirements:

    + Bachelor’s degree in Public Relations, Journalism or Communications preferred. Or 3 years relevant experience in place of a degree.

    + 1-3 years of communication experience. Prefer experience communicating in multi-unit retail, restaurant or hospitality organization

    + Stellar written and verbal communication skills. Ability to write quickly and persuasively, and manage tight deadlines. Proficient in proofreading and editing.

    + Experience with communication and task management technology

    + Ability to gather and analyze a wide variety of information and develop appropriate recommendations

    + Demonstrated ability to learn new concepts quickly and complete multiple and diverse assignments with the highest level of quality. Ability to understand, clearly communicate, and explain complex subject matter.

    + Demonstrated ability to function in a fast-paced working environment with multiple and diverse responsibilities.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ail. Ability to work effectively and independently on multiple projects

    + Ability to work with various departments and levels of management including senior executives.

    + Working knowledge of InDesign & Canva is a plus
